Amazon.com, Inc.'s Latest Earnings Call - Q2 FY2026

In Q2 2026, Amazon.com, Inc. reported a robust revenue of $200.6 billion, reflecting a 20% year-over-year increase, and operating income surged to $27.5 billion, up 43% YoY. The strong performance was driven by significant growth in AWS, which saw a 36.7% revenue increase, marking its fifth consecutive quarter of acceleration. Management raised its cash CapEx guidance for 2026 from $200 billion to $220 billion, primarily due to increased demand and supply chain inflation, signaling strong future growth potential despite short-term cash flow headwinds.

Guidance from management

For Q3 2026, net sales are expected to be between $197 billion and $202 billion, with operating income projected between $22.5 billion and $26.5 billion. This guidance reflects the impact of Prime Day timing and foreign exchange rates.

What analysts pressed on

Analysts expressed concerns regarding the sustainability of AWS margins amid heavy investments in AI and infrastructure. Questions were raised about the potential impact of future capacity expansions on profitability and whether Amazon would need its own leading AI model to compete effectively in the market.
